How they compare
Gabon currently reports 76.4% against 67.4% in World, a difference of 9.0%.
That makes Gabon's figure about 1.1 times World's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 49 shared years of data; in 1962 it was Gabon ahead.
Gabon ranks 16th and World ranks 13th of 196 countries.
Gabon has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

About this data
Manufactures comprise commodities in SITC (Rev. 3) sections 5 (chemicals), 6 (basic manufactures), 7 (machinery and transport equipment), and 8 (miscellaneous manufactured goods), excluding division 68 (non-ferrous metals). This indicator is expressed as a percentage of merchandise imports which is comprised of goods whose economic ownership is changed between a non-resident and a res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e.
